About THE SOUTHERN WILDLIFE CARE AND ADVISORY TRUST
THE SOUTHERN WILDLIFE CARE AND ADVISORY TRUST is a registered charity in England and Wales (registration number 1091857), rated "Platinum" with a CharityScore of 90/100 — one of the highest-rated charities in England and Wales based on official Charity Commission data. In its most recent reporting year (2024), THE SOUTHERN WILDLIFE CARE AND ADVISORY TRUST reported a total income of £622,914 and total expenditure of £365,604 (a spending ratio of 59%, which may warrant further review of spending efficiency). According to the Charity Commission, THE SOUTHERN WILDLIFE CARE AND ADVISORY TRUST operates with the following stated purpose: Rescue, care and rehabilitation of injured, orphaned, sick and distressed wild animals.Promoting an interest and respect of our natural wildlife heritage. No significant governance concerns were identified for THE SOUTHERN WILDLIFE CARE AND ADVISORY TRUST in our analysis.
